Draw your belly button towards your spine … WebJan 16, 2024 · Stand against a wall with no shoes on and your feet flat against the floor and wall. Use a pencil to mark the spot that the top of your head reaches. Use a tape measure to get an accurate measurement of your height. 2 Choose a ball that fits your height. Use your measurement to get the yoga ball in an appropriate size. [1]

There was one more thing I noticed from the moment I sat on my ball—it physically required me to straighten my back and sit with better posture. Research has found that improved posture boosts confidence, which makes people more open to risks and challenges. WebTo balance on a yoga ball chair, we must engage our core muscles. While not comparable to doing an intense ab workout, you will improve your abdominal strength and muscle tone if you regularly spend time sitting in your yoga ball chair. 6) Improves circulation Sitting in a regular chair for hours a day can make our legs feel heavy or numb.
